🐟 Tuscan Salmon Recipe

Ingredients

  • 4 salmon fillets (about 6 oz each), skin removed if preferred 🐟
  • 2 tbsp butter 🧈
  • 4 garlic cloves, minced 🧄
  • 1 cup heavy cream 🥛
  • ½ cup chicken broth 🍲
  • ½ cup sun-dried tomatoes (packed in oil), chopped 🍅
  • 2 cups fresh baby spinach 🌿
  • ⅓ cup grated Parmesan cheese 🧀
  • 1 tsp Italian seasoning 🌿
  • Salt & pepper to taste 🧂
  • Optional: fresh parsley and lemon wedges for serving 🍋

👩‍🍳 Step-by-Step Instructions (Expanded)

  1. Prepare the salmon:
    Pat salmon fillets dry with paper towels and season both sides with salt, pepper, and Italian seasoning.
  2. Sear the salmon:
    • Heat butter in a large skillet over medium heat.
    • Add salmon fillets and cook for about 4–5 minutes per side, depending on thickness, until golden and nearly cooked through.
    • Remove salmon from the skillet and set aside.
  3. Make the sauce:
    • In the same skillet, add minced garlic and sauté for about 30 seconds until fragrant.
    • Pour in the chicken broth to deglaze, scraping up any browned bits.
    • Stir in the heavy cream, sun-dried tomatoes, and Parmesan cheese.
    • Let the sauce simmer for 2–3 minutes until slightly thickened.
  4. Add spinach & return salmon:
    • Add fresh spinach and let it wilt into the sauce.
    • Return the salmon fillets to the skillet, spooning the sauce over the top.
    • Simmer gently for another 2–3 minutes to finish cooking the salmon through.
  5. Garnish & serve:
    Sprinkle with fresh parsley and serve hot with lemon wedges. Perfect with rice, pasta, mashed potatoes, or roasted veggies. 🧄🐟🌿

💡 Flavor Boosts & Variations

  • Make it spicier: Add red pepper flakes when sautéing the garlic.
  • Lighten it up: Swap heavy cream for half-and-half or coconut cream.
  • More veggies: Add mushrooms, zucchini, or cherry tomatoes along with the spinach.
  • Dairy-free option: Use coconut cream and skip the Parmesan, or use a dairy-free alternative.

🧊 Make-Ahead & Storage Tips

  • Make-ahead: You can prep the sauce ahead and reheat gently before adding fresh-cooked salmon.
  • Storage: Store leftovers in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 2 days.
  • Reheating tip: Reheat slowly over low heat to avoid separating the cream sauce. Add a splash of broth if needed.

❓ Frequently Asked Questions

Can I use frozen salmon?

Yes! Thaw completely, pat dry, and proceed with seasoning and searing. Fresh salmon offers the best texture, but frozen works too.

What can I substitute for sun-dried tomatoes?

Roasted red peppers, sautéed cherry tomatoes, or even artichoke hearts can be a delicious swap depending on your preference.

Can I use a different protein?

Absolutely! This creamy Tuscan sauce pairs beautifully with shrimp, chicken breasts, or even firm tofu for a vegetarian version.
